What is the Historical Significance of the Ibis?

The ibis holds a prominent place in history, particularly in ancient Egyptian culture, where it was considered sacred. The bird was closely associated with Thoth, the god of wisdom, writing, and knowledge. Thoth was often depicted with the head of an ibis, representing the divine connection between the heavens and the earth. The Egyptians believed that the ibis possessed the ability to communicate with the gods, making it a powerful symbol of divine wisdom and insight.
